Location: Manchester

Responsibilities:

  • Analyzing transactions and resolving complex inquiries.
  • Coordinating with multiple internal stakeholders and external clients to gather and disseminate data-related information about transactions.
  • Conducting research to gather information on complex transactions and data-related, straightforward inquiries.
  • Responsible for lending loan cycle - receiving collateral, settlements, maintaining daily collateral levels, closing loans.
  • Assisting with reconciliation breaks, client income and corporate events, daily workflow, task validation and ad hoc reporting.
  • Facilitating the maintenance of trade static data, trade enrichment, and trade exception handling and market claims.
  • Escalating the most complex transactions to senior team members.
  • Providing guidance to less experienced Middle Office staff as needed.
  • Collaborating with a group of internal and external stakeholders to deliver recommendations to complex inquiries.
  • Regularly interacting with clients in providing consultation and resolving complex inquiries and transactions.
  • No direct reports.
  • Contributing to the achievement of team objectives.

Qualifications:

  • Bachelor's degree in finance or the equivalent combination of education and experience.
  • 3–5 years of total relevant work experience preferred.
  • Strong analytical and problem-solving skills related to transaction processing and reconciliation.
  • Excellent communication and collaboration skills to work effectively with internal teams and external clients.
  • Ability to provide guidance and support to less experienced team members.
  • No direct people-leadership responsibilities.
